"Route through the Sierra de Mayorales in Aguilas, sunny but cool day. The track leading up to the peak is in good condition and we see lavenders and other flowering bushes as we ascend. The day is clear and we have good views of the surroundings. From
At the top we take a path towards the southwest that winds along the crest of the mountain range towards the Cabezo de la Cruz. We found some pine trees planted by locals that served as shade when they lived and worked in this mountain range. We also see some abandoned hunting posts. Now this area is protected and the birds are the queens of the place." — franciscobirruezo • Dec 18, 2023
"I drive about 60 miles to the starting point of the route. This place is located at kilometer 7 of road RM D13 near Aguilas.
I pass by Cabezo de Los Mayorales and to the right begins a narrow path that continues southwest and goes through the crest of the Sierra. It reminds me of a roller coaster always going up and down, but walking.
There are few shadows to take refuge so I drink water frequently. Near the Cabezo de La Cruz I see some half-dead cactuses that remind me that I walk through semidesertic terrain.
I see butterflies, partridges and ocellated lizards, also beetles and other insects.
